Preguntas esperando respuesta
Actividad pública reciente
Ha respondido en
Microsoft Excel
Necesito un macro para excel
Verifica la siguiente Macro de ejemplo que te hará lo que estas buscando. Sub GuardarArchivo() 'EXTRAE DE LA CELDA A1 EL NOMBRE DEL ARCHIVO NombreArchivo = Range("A1").Value 'cambialo por la celda que se desee 'GUARDA EL ARCHIVO EN C:\ ChDir "C:\"...
Ha preguntado en el tema en
Automóviles y Vehículos
Luz de testigo Fiat Code (Siena HLX 1.8 8v)
Hola expertos, Tengo un Fiat siena HLX 1.8 8v, al intentar encenderlo se enciende la luz de testigo del FiatCODE(carro con un candado) tengo que volver a pasar el suiche para que el testigo se apague y el carro encienda. Esta operacion tengo que...
Sin respuestas
Ha empezado a seguir el tema ASP
Ha empezado a seguir el tema Microsoft Access
Ha respondido en
Microsoft Excel
Ayuda con Fórmula
Debes usar la función SI y la función O, así: =SI(A1=0;0;SI(O(A1=1;A1=4;A1=7;A1=10);1;SI(O(A1=2;A1=5;A1=8;A1=11);2;SI(O(A1=3;A1=6;A1=9;A1=12);3;"NO ENCONTRADO")))) Coloca esta fórmula en la celda B1 y prueba los resultados
Ha respondido en
Microsoft Excel
Traspaso de 0 en TextBox sin números
Puedes Solucionarlo colocando la función Val al momento de enviar el valor del textbox, así: Val(TextBox1. Value)
Ha respondido en
Microsoft Excel
Mensaje de Advertencia
Me parece bien donde colcocaste para realizar la validación, prueba introduciendo el siguiente código en tu macro If Cells(1, 1).Value = "" Or Cells(1, 2).Value = "" Then MsgBox "Faltan Algnos Datos para realizar la Impresion", vbExclamation, "Faltan...
Ha respondido en
Microsoft Excel
Buscar hojas que terminen en 'ac'
Puedes Validar el nombre de la hoja de la siguiente forma: If Right(Sheets(1).Name, 2) = "ac" Then 'Tus Calculos End If
Ha respondido en
Microsoft Excel
Reiniciar macro automáticamente luego de deshabilitarl
Debes Cambiar el código de manera que valides la ejecución del código que ejecutas cada 5 segundos así: Private Sub Workbook_Open() Dim ComienzoSeg As Single Dim FinSeg As Single Dim R As Double R = 0 TIEMPO_ESP_MAX = 5 'ESTABLECES EL TIEMPO DE...
Ha respondido en
Visual Basic
Validación formulario vs bbdd
Los pasos 3 y 4 lo puedes solucionar mediante lo siguiente: Paso3. tsql = "SELECT count(1) as CANTIDAD from tabla where usuario = '" & vnombre & "' and password = '" & vpassword & "'" rs.Open tsql, conn, 1, 1 USR_V=rs.FIELDS("CANTIDAD").VALUE...
Ha respondido en
Microsoft Excel
Repetir macro periódicamente en excel
Te envío un código para ejecutar la acción que necesitas cada n segundos según lo establezcas. Ve al Editor de Visual Basic de Excel. (Menu->Herramientas->Macro->Editor de Visual Basic) ó simplemente oprime Alt + F11. Doble click en el Objeto...
Ha respondido en
Microsoft Excel
Hacer funciones que tengan parámetros no obligados
Para colocar los parámetros opcinales debes colocar la palabra Optional, así: Function numero(Optional x As Range, Optional y As Range, Optional z As Range) End Function
Ha respondido en
Microsoft Excel
Seleccionar columna
Colocalo el Case como "$AB", es decir solo los tres primeros caracteres.
Ha respondido en
Microsoft Excel
Dividir procedimiento demasiado largo
No entiendo la pregunta de dividir el código. Esto es un evento que se ejecuta cada vez que en la hoja se cambia el valor de las celdas. Este evento no puede ser invocado con Call. Chequea y me avisas.
Ha respondido en
Microsoft Excel
Macro con Enter
Prueba con el siguiente código, debes pegarlo en el editor de Visual basic de excel de la hoja1 Private Sub Worksheet_SelectionChange(ByVal Target As Range) If ActiveCell.Column = 1 And Cells(ActiveCell.Row - 1, 1).Value <> "" Then...
Ha respondido en
Microsoft Excel
¿Cómo puedo hacer un bucle de CheckBox en Excel?
Asigna una sola macro al botón, solo debes validar el estado del checkbox. Sub Macro_Checbox1() ActiveSheet.Shapes("Check Box 1").Select Select Case Selection.Value Case xlOn Range("A1").Interior.Color = RGB(50, 50, 50) Case xlOff...